码迷,mamicode.com
首页 >  
搜索关键字:线程编程    ( 1782个结果
2020届软件学院互联网大厂校招面经
长园运泰利: 唉,垃圾的我只配够问几个问题! 1.rabbitmq的几种工作模式是什么 2.什么是委托 3.socket的几种连接方式 4.你了解过多线程编程吗 5.git多人同时提交代码时发生了冲突怎么解决 6.tcp和udp区别 7.c/c++里的回调函数是什么 8.进程之间的通信方式 9.你有 ...
分类:其他好文   时间:2019-09-12 23:45:55    阅读次数:122
多线程编程
多线程编程 串行:一个完完整整执行完了再执行下一个 并发:看起来是同时运行的 并行:真正做到了同时运行 多道技术 空间复用:共用了一个内存条,每一个进程都有自己独立的内存空间,互不干扰,物理级别的隔离 时间复用:共用了一个cpu cpu切换 当进程IO时,占用时间过长也会切换 现代计算机 现代的主机 ...
分类:编程语言   时间:2019-09-11 16:18:40    阅读次数:96
Linux系统进程的知识总结,进程与线程之间的纠葛...
来源:嵌入式ARM 当一个程序开始执行后,在开始执行到执行完毕退出这段时间内,它在内存中的部分就叫称作一个进程。 Linux 是一个多任务的操作系统,也就是说,在同一时间内,可以有多个进程同时执行。我们大家常用的单CPU计算机实际上在一个时间片段内只能执行一条指令。那么Linux是如何实现多进程的同 ...
分类:编程语言   时间:2019-09-09 14:53:17    阅读次数:94
C#多线程编程
一、使用线程的理由 1、可以使用线程将代码同其他代码隔离,提高应用程序的可靠性。 2、可以使用线程来简化编码。 3、可以使用线程来实现并发执行。 二、基本知识 1、进程与线程:进程作为操作系统执行程序的基本单位,拥有应用程序的资源,进程包含线程,进程的资源被线程共享,线程不拥有资源。 2、前台线程和 ...
分类:编程语言   时间:2019-09-04 13:04:31    阅读次数:67
多线程编程学习六(Java 中的阻塞队列).
介绍 阻塞队列(BlockingQueue)是指当队列满时,队列会阻塞插入元素的线程,直到队列不满;当队列空时,队列会阻塞获得元素的线程,直到队列变非空。阻塞队列就是生产者用来存放元素、消费者用来获取元素的容器。 当线程 插入/获取 动作由于队列 满/空 阻塞后,队列也提供了一些机制去处理,或抛出异 ...
分类:编程语言   时间:2019-09-04 10:05:24    阅读次数:79
linux 条件变量
在多线程编程中仅使用互斥锁来完成互斥是不够用的, 如以下情形: 假设有两个线程 t1 和 t2, 需要这个两个线程循环对一个共享变量 sum 进行自增操作,那么 t1 和 t2 只需要使用互斥量即可保证操作正确完成,线程执行代码如所示: 如果这时需要增加另一个线程 t3,需要 t3 在 count ...
分类:系统相关   时间:2019-09-03 13:27:11    阅读次数:100
Java 并发:内置锁 Synchronized
在多线程编程中,线程安全问题是一个最为关键的问题,其核心概念就在于正确性,即当多个线程访问某一共享、可变数据时,始终都不会导致数据破坏以及其他不该出现的结果。而所有的并发模式在解决这个问题时,采用的方案都是序列化访问临界资源 。在 Java 中,提供了两种方式来实现同步互斥访问:synchroniz ...
分类:编程语言   时间:2019-08-30 09:54:04    阅读次数:99
Android多线程编程
一.线程的三种使用方法 1.新建一个类继承自Thread,然后重写父类的run()方法,在run()方法中编写耗时逻辑,如下所示: class MyThread()extends Thread{ @Override public void run(){ //耗时操作 } } 开启这个线程的方法:ne ...
分类:移动开发   时间:2019-08-29 23:41:46    阅读次数:126
iOS多线程编程的知识梳理
多线程编程也称之为并发编程,由于其作用大,有比较多的理论知识,因此在面试中也是受到面试官的青睐。在日常项目开发中,至少网络请求上是需要使用到多线程知识的,虽然使用第三方的框架比如AFNetworking进行网络请求比较简单,但是也是需要开发人员对多线程、block等知识有比较清晰的思路,才能在遇到问 ...
分类:移动开发   时间:2019-08-29 23:40:25    阅读次数:155
JUC-LOCK接口
复习Synchronized 1、多线程编程模版上 (1)线程 操作 资源类 (2)高内聚低耦合 2、实现步骤 (1)创建资源类 (2)资源类里创建同步方法,同步代码块 3、例子:卖票 LOCK 接口 锁实现提供了比使用同步方法和语句可以获得的更广泛的锁操作。它们允许更灵活的结构,可能具有非常不同的 ...
分类:其他好文   时间:2019-08-26 15:09:05    阅读次数:65
1782条   上一页 1 ... 12 13 14 15 16 ... 179 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!